The U.S. Department of Defense has published its 2026 National Defense Strategy, featuring four key lines of effort under the Department’s Strategic Approach:
1. Defend the U.S. Homeland
2. Deter China in the Indo-Pacific Through Strength, Not Confrontation
3. Increase Burden-Sharing with U.S. Allies and Partners
4. Supercharge the U.S. Defense Industrial Base

🇺🇸 CANNABIS DOWNGRADED - SCIENCE FINALLY GETS THE KEYS
After 55 years in federal purgatory, marijuana just got reclassified from Schedule I to Schedule III.
Meaning, the U.S. government no longer insists cannabis has “no medical value” - a position that aged about as well as leaded gasoline.
This doesn’t legalize weed. It does something more disruptive:
It lets scientists study the stuff people are already smoking, vaping, eating, and prescribing - without DEA agents counting the locks on their lab doors.
Until now, cannabis research was stuck in observational purgatory.
No real clinical trials. No dispensary-grade products. Just lots of paperwork, delays, and federally approved weed that didn’t resemble what consumers actually use.
Schedule III changes that. Researchers can run proper trials. Track dosage. Measure risks. Compare cannabinoids to opioids instead of vibes.
Here’s a simple truth though:
Cannabis isn’t a miracle drug. It’s also not harmless.
The data we do have shows pain relief potential - and real risks for teens, mental health, and memory.
Expect a research surge. Smarter prescribing. Louder warnings for youth.
And a slow, evidence-driven reckoning that cuts through decades of culture-war nonsense.
